Wives: Loving Your Husbands

In Ephesians 5:22-24, Paul talks about how wives are to treat their husbands. This passage has been misused as a weapon for submission instead of an exhortation to women. Join Eva and me as we examine what submission is and is not. Let’s see what the Bible says is the motivation for loving submission. Dr. Michael Rydelnik

Dr. Michael Rydelnik is Professor Emeritus of Jewish Studies and Bible at Moody Bible Institute, as well as the Host/Bible teacher on Moody Radio’s Open Line with Dr. Michael Rydelnik. The son of Holocaust survivors, Michael was raised in an observant Jewish home in Brooklyn, New York. He became a follower of Jesus the Messiah as a high school student and began teaching the Bible almost immediately. He is the author of several books and is the co-editor of and contributor to The Moody Bible Commentary. Michael and his wife, Eva, live in West Michigan and have two adult sons.
